Electricity Rates in Scottsburg, IN
Residents of Scottsburg, IN benefit from relatively low electricity rates, averaging 14.0¢/kWh — 21.3% below the national average. The city is served by 3 electricity providers, with Clark County Rural E M C - (IN) being the largest.
Electricity Providers in Scottsburg
| Utility | Residential Rate | Commercial Rate | Type |
|---|---|---|---|
| Clark County Rural E M C - (IN) | 15.0¢/kWh | 12.0¢/kWh | Cooperative |
| Duke Energy Indiana, LLC | 13.0¢/kWh | 10.0¢/kWh | Investor Owned |
| Jackson County Rural E M C - (IN) | 15.0¢/kWh | 13.0¢/kWh | Cooperative |

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the average electricity rate in Scottsburg, IN?
The average residential electricity rate in Scottsburg, IN is 14.0¢ per kilowatt-hour (kWh) based on 2024 data. This translates to an estimated monthly bill of $124.04 for a typical household.
Who provides electricity in Scottsburg?
Scottsburg is served by 3 electricity providers. Clark County Rural E M C - (IN) is the largest provider in the area, though rates and availability vary by specific address.
How do Scottsburg electricity rates compare to the rest of Indiana?
Scottsburg's average rate of 14.0¢/kWh is 6.7% below the Indiana state average of 15.0¢/kWh. Residents enjoy some of the lower rates in the state.
